Dogwood Tree Removal in Reno, NV
Dogwood tree removal services involve the careful and efficient removal of dogwood trees that are no longer desired, pose safety concerns, or require clearance for construction or landscaping projects. These services typically include assessing the tree’s size, location, and health, followed by safely cutting and removing the tree and its debris. Projects may range from removing a single tree to clearing multiple trees in a yard, especially when they interfere with property development or pose risks during storms. Property owners should understand the scope of the removal process, including potential impacts on the landscape and nearby structures, to ensure the project aligns with their goals.
Before requesting dogwood tree removal, property owners often want to know about the condition of the tree, such as signs of disease, decay, or structural instability. It’s also important to consider the tree’s proximity to utility lines, buildings, or other landscape features to plan for safe removal. Understanding local regulations or restrictions related to tree removal may be necessary, especially for large or protected trees. Clear communication about the desired outcome and any specific concerns can help facilitate a smooth and effective removal process.

Dogwood Tree Removal Questions
When is Dogwood tree removal necessary? Removal may be needed if the tree is diseased, damaged, or poses a safety risk to the property.
What should property owners consider before removing a Dogwood tree? Consider the tree’s health, location, and impact on landscape or structures before proceeding.
Are there alternatives to removing a Dogwood tree? Pruning or treatment options may be available if the tree is healthy but requires maintenance.
How does the removal process typically proceed? The process involves safely cutting and removing the tree, often including stump grinding if requested.
